The overview below groups typical Fence Construction proj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Minor fence repairs, such as replacing a few panels or posts, typically c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, though costs can vary based on fence material and extent of damage.

Basic Fence Installation - Installing a standard privacy or picket fence usually ranges from $1,500 to $3,500 for most projects. Most homeowners find their projects land in this middle band, with fewer reaching higher or lower amounts.

Full Fence Replacement - Replacing an entire existing fence with a new one can cost between $4,000 and $8,000, depending on size and material choices. Larger, more complex projects can exceed this range, but most fall within it.

Custom or High-End Fences - Custom designs, premium materials, or complex layouts can push costs over $10,000. While these projects are less common, local contractors can provide tailored estimates based on specific requirements.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

When comparing local contractors for fence construction, it’s important to evaluate their experience with similar projects. Homeowners should look for service providers who have a proven track record of completing fencing jobs comparable in size, style, and scope to the one at hand. A contractor’s portfolio or examples of past work can provide insight into their expertise and familiarity with different fencing materials and design preferences, helping to ensure that the chosen professional understands the specific requirements of the project.

Clear, written expectations are essential when selecting a local contractor. Homeowners should seek service providers who communicate their scope of work, project details, and any relevant policies in a straightforward manner. Having a detailed, written outline of what will be done helps prevent misunderstandings and ensures that both parties are aligned on the project’s goals. This clarity can also serve as a reference point throughout the process, making it easier to address any questions or concerns that may arise.

Reputable references and good communication are key indicators of a reliable contractor. Homeowners can ask potential service providers for references from previous clients to gain insights into their professionalism, quality of work, and ability to meet deadlines. Additionally, responsive and clear communication during initial conversations can reflect how a contractor will handle ongoing updates and questions during the project.
